Gate access control failures in Fresno are rarely a simple keypad swap. The black clay under Fort Bend County shifts posts out of plumb seasonally, pulling conduit loose and cracking the wiring that runs keypads, phone-entry systems, and card readers. That is why most access-control trouble here traces back to a gate that no longer closes square, not a circuit board that failed on its own. Why Fresno Homes Are Different
Fresno sits in one of Fort Bend County’s fastest-growing unincorporated corridors. The housing stock splits two ways: post-2000 subdivisions along FM 521 and FM 2234 with HOA-standard tubular steel and ornamental iron driveway gates, and older ranch tracts where heavy pipe-frame swing gates date to the 1980s and 90s. Those older gates were often set with posts driven directly into black clay with no concrete bell. Every wet-dry cycle moves them a little more, so a gate that closed fine in August can drag the driveway apron by November.
The humidity here stays near 100% all summer, and tropical rain events are routine. Water sits near grade in this drainage plain, which corrodes electrical contacts inside keypads and openers faster than drier markets see. That is the real Fresno pattern: soil movement plus standing water means most failures are mechanical first, electrical second. A company that only rebuilds opener boards will keep guessing. We address what the clay did first.

Gate Repair in Fresno
Post realignment, hinge rebuilds, sag correction, and full operator diagnostics make up the bulk of Gate Repair in Fresno calls. On the ranch tracts along FM 521, we regularly find drive chains stretched past adjustment because the post moved a full inch since the last wet season. The repair means setting geometry right before touching the opener, so the motor is not fighting a gate that cannot travel freely.

Gate access control in Fresno means keeping an entry system alive on gates that move with the soil. When a post shifts, the conduit that carries keypad and intercom wiring flexes with it until the wiring jacket cracks, and the water that pools at grade does the rest. We repair the mechanical problem first, then rebuild the electrical path, and every job is documented. Can you fix a keypad that gets wet in Fresno?
Yes, usually by replacing the gasket and re-sealing the housing, but first we check whether a shifted gate post tore the wiring jacket and let water in through the conduit. That underlying movement has to be handled or the new keypad fails too. Call (346) 295-3437 for a written diagnosis.

Gate Parts & Welding in Fresno

Gate parts and welding in Fresno usually means two things: replacing hinges and posts that the black clay has moved, and welding cracked or rusted steel frames back to structural sound. Older ranch gates on FM 521 were built from heavy pipe, and when those posts walk through the wet-dry cycle, the hinge plates tear loose and the frame twists at the welds. Our Gate Parts & Welding service fixes the steel in place and realigns the gate so it hangs true again.

Can you weld a rusted-through gate frame in Fresno?
Yes, when the surrounding steel is still thick enough to hold a weld. Fresno humidity rusts hollow steel from the inside, so we grind back to clean metal first and tell you if the section should be replaced rather than patched. Call (346) 295-3437 for an exact quote.
Do you replace gate posts that have shifted in the clay?
Yes, post replacement is one of our most common Fresno calls. We set the new post with a concrete bell below the shrink-swell zone and re-hang the gate square, instead of just shimming the hinges and waiting for the next wet cycle to undo the work.
